Модуль разгружает центральный процессор за счет:
- Непосредственного подключения 24 В инкрементальных датчиков, датчиков направления и датчиков NAMUR.
- Непосредственного подключения датчиков положения (например, световых барьеров) к своим дискретным входам.
- Выполнения функций сравнения и управления состоянием своих дискретных выходов на основании результатов сравнения.
Модуль обеспечивает поддержку следующих функций:
- 8-канальный суммирующий или вычитающий счет с использованием 32-разрядных счетчиков
- Измерение частоты следования импульсов в диапазоне до 10 кГц для 24 В инкрементальных датчиков, до 20 кГц для 24 В датчиков направления, 24 В инициаторов и датчиков NAMUR
- Разрешение 31 бит + знаковый разряд
- Режимы счета: непрерывные циклы счета, одиночный цикл счета, периодически повторяющиеся циклы счета
- Режимы измерения: частоты следования импульсов, скорости, периода следования импульсов
- 1-, 2- или 4-квадрантное преобразование
- Обслуживание 24 В инкрементальных датчиков, датчиков направления, инициаторов и датчиков NAMUR
- Контроль положения с использованием аппаратных (подключаются к дискретным входам) или программных датчиков положения
- Предварительная загрузка счетчиков
- Сравнение содержимого счетчика с заданными значениями
- Формирование прерываний при достижении заданной величины или выхода содержимого счетчика за допустимые пределы
- Управление состоянием дискретных выходов на основании результатов выполнения операций сравнения
Стандартные функциональные блоки |
|
---|---|
CNT2_CTR (FC 2) |
Управление программными датчиками положения и дискретными выходами модуля FM 350-2 |
CNT2_WR (FC 3) |
Запись начальных состояний счетчиков, граничных значений счета и значений для сравнения в модуль FM 350-2 |
CNT2_RD (FC 4) |
Считывание содержимого счетчиков 4 каналов модуля FM 350-2 |
DIAG_RD (FC 5) |
Подготовка диагностической информации о модуле FM 350-2 при получении запроса на диагностическое прерывание |
Режимы работы
Модуль SIPLUS FM 350-2 способен посчитывать импульсы, формируемые
- 24 В инкрементальными датчиками
- датчиками направления
- инициаторами
- датчиками NAMUR
Он сравнивает содержимое каждого счетчика с заданными для него значениями для каждого направления счета.
SIPLUS FM 350-2 поддерживает несколько возможных режимов работы, позволяющих легко адаптировать модуль к требованиям решаемой задачи. Все каналы могут функционировать независимо друг от друга в заданных для них режимах работы:
Режимы работы |
|
---|---|
Непрерывный счет |
После получения разрешения от датчика положения счетчик начинает непрерывные циклы счета между верхним и нижним заданным пределами, стартуя из заданного состояния |
Одиночный цикл счета |
После получения разрешения от датчика положения выполняется один цикл счета до верхнего или нижнего предела в зависимости от выбранного направления счета: |
|
|
|
|
Периодическое повторение циклов счета |
После получения разрешения от датчика положения начинается периодическое выполнение циклов счета до заданного верхнего или нижнего предела в зависимости от выбранного направления счета: |
|
|
|
|
Измерение частоты следования импульсов |
После получения разрешения от датчика положения производится подсчет всех поступающих импульсов за заданный интервал времени с последующим преобразованием результата в значение частоты |
Измерение скорости |
После получения разрешения от датчика положения производится подсчет всех поступающих импульсов за заданный интервал времени с последующим преобразованием результата в значение скорости |
Измерение периода следования импульсов |
После получения разрешения от датчика положения производится подсчет всех поступающих импульсов за заданный интервал времени с последующим преобразованием результата в значение периода |
Каскадирование (Proportioning) |
4 счетных канала объединяются в один многокаскадный счетчик. После получения разрешения от датчика положения выполняется один цикл счета до верхнего или нижнего предела в зависимости от выбранного направления счета. |
|
|
|
|
Результаты счета могут использоваться двумя способами:
- Дискретные выходы:
Результаты счета используются для непосредственного управления дискретным выходом соответствующего канала. - Внутренняя шина:
По результатам счета FM 350-2 посылает запросы на прерывание в центральный процессор, используемые для передачи данных и обслуживания модуля скоростного счета.
В случае остановки центрального процессора FM 350-2 способен:
Реакция модуля FM 350-2 |
Описание |
---|---|
Прекращать работу |
Все дискретные выходы переводятся в отключенное состояние, операции счета/ измерения прекращаются. |
Продолжать работу |
Модуль продолжает выполнять операции счета/ измерения. |
Переходить в заданное состояние |
Процессы счета/ измерения прерываются. Все дискретные выходы переводятся в заранее заданные для них состояния. |
Сохранять текущее состояние |
Процессы счета/ измерения прерываются. Выходы сохраняют свои текущие состояния. |
Параметрирование
Настройка параметров модуля выполняется из среды STEP 7 с использованием специальных экранных форм. Эти формы включены в пакет конфигурирования, включенный к комплект поставки модуля FM 350-2.
Ввод в эксплуатацию
Для быстрого ввода в эксплуатацию в комплект поставки модуля FM 350-2 включен пакет конфигурирования с кратким 4-страничным руководством по запуску. Этот комплект содержит и поддерживает:
- Требования к системе автоматизации
- Программное обеспечение конфигурирования, устанавливаемое на программатор
- Указания по монтажу и подключению модуля SIPLUS FM 350-2
- Генерирование блоков данных для счетчиков
- Настройку параметров модуля FM 350-2
- Программные блоки, включаемые в программу пользователя
- Операции диагностики модуля
Примеры программ комплекта конфигурирования могут использоваться для быстрой разработки своих программ.